- Prednisone is an oral corticosteroid that can be used to treat acute pain caused by a pinched nerve1. Methylprednisolone is another oral steroid that can be used to treat pinched nerve pain. It works to reduce the swelling and inflammation at the affected site which helps to reduce nerve root pressure and pain2. If your pain is severe, your doctor will likely prescribe stronger medications. For example, he or she may prescribe a short course of an oral corticosteroid (prednisone). Some anticonvulsant and antidepressant medications can be especially effective at reducing nerve pain.
